Grayson Named C-USA Player of the Week
2/7/2022 1:24:00 PM | Women's Basketball
HATTIESBURG, Miss. – Southern Miss women's basketball sophomore Melyia Grayson has earned Conference USA Player of the Week honors, as announced by the league office on Tuesday afternoon for her performances against FIU and FAU.
"We're excited for Melyia," head coach Joye Lee-McNelis said. "Obviously, she had a phenomenal game against FAU. It was undoubtable the best game of her career. She's a young lady that really wants to be great and works hard to do so. We're really proud of her."
For the week, the Hattiesburg native averaged 21.5 ppg, 7.0 rpg and 1.5 bpg, including a career-high 32 points in the win over FAU on Saturday.
Grayson recorded her fifth double-double of the season and sixth of her career, as the Hattiesburg native pulled down 10 rebounds to go along with her new career-best.
In league games, she is shooting at a 55.4-percent clip to rank fourth among Conference USA student-athletes, while averaging 12.6 ppg.
She joins teammate Domonique Davis, who earned the award early this year, as Lady Eagles to be recognized by the conference during the season.
Grayson and the rest of the Southern Miss women's basketball team returns to action tonight against UTSA. Tipoff is set for 6 p.m. at Reed Green Coliseum.
